Bill Doyle, Telegram & Gazette - Tornadoes making radio waves locally



WORCESTER— Winning the Can-Am League championship last summer helped the Worcester Tornadoes attract a network of at least five radio stations this season.

“We think it’s unprecedented in independent league baseball,” Alan Stone, Tornadoes president and CEO, said yesterday.

The team plans to formally announce the radio deal during a press conference at 2 p.m. today at the Worcester Regional Chamber of Commerce.


Stone said WTAG (580 AM) would fit in up to 27 Tornadoes games around its Boston Red Sox schedule. Four other stations, Clark University’s WCUW (91.3 FM), WBNW (1120 AM) in Concord-Framingham, WGAW (1340 AM) in Gardner, and WESO (970 AM) in Southbridge, will carry all 92 of the Tornadoes’ regular-season games.
